Dive Summary:
- According to unconfirmed reports from Forbes, Barnes & Noble is planning to launch a new Nook e-reader that will be released on Oct. 31.
- Just weeks ago, a new device created from Barnes & Noble was reviewed by the Federal Communications Commission and cleared for sale.
- The rumored new e-reader device will reportedly be an upgraded design of the Nook and contain an improve backlight function, GlowLight.
Dive Insight:
The news of Barnes & Noble’s rumored Nook upgrade is a puzzling one if the rumored release of the product turns out to be true. The Nook has been a consistently profitless endeavor for Barnes & Noble and may have helped cost former Barnes & Noble CEO William Lynch his job. This could be the beginning of the end for the device if the upgraded Nook fails to catch on with consumers.
